In another newsgroup, someone is overusing the cliche that (he claims)
Vincent Van Gogh never sold a painting while he was alive. I would
like to put this to rest one way or the other. Reading around, I see
that he was comissioned to do some drawings for pay. Was he ever paid
for a painting while he was alive?
